This thing downloader.lstbar has been pestering me since the last two weeks. AVG removes it while scanning and it reappears. Can anyone help me on this one please ?
I've had the same problem. Having tried various free Trojan removers with no success, I tried a different approach. AVG identifies the name of the file in my case it was something like lsbactive.dll, so I searched for that using Explorer and deleted it, having checked on the internet that it was not a required system file. AVG also identifies what Trojan it is e.g. lstbar. I then backed up the registry on my PC and then using Regedit which you start from the Run command I searched for all entries for 'lsb' and 'lstbar' and deleted them. This worked. However you have to be careful that you don't delete something you need in the registry.
